Love is a Flame compiled by James Stuart Bell

Love is a Flame, a book of personal experiences compiled by James Stuart Bell, is a sweet book. The stories are from real people (whose biographies appear at the end of the book), who have had marital struggles and have come out winners. Most are low-key, which I appreciate, since I was leery of reading one more book full of heartbreak and divorce. Not that these stories are lacking in drama, but for the most part, are bits of the lives of folks whose marriages have run through rocky times and have been renewed. Bell's words at the end of each chapter are touching as well, and they cap off the pieces perfectly.

My only negative comment is with the marketing of this book in regards to the book's cover. At first glance, the reader will think that this book is written by Gary Chapman, who's well-known in his right. But to have the author of the foreward get top billing is a bit misleading.
